Why our company evaluate, also when torque looks good
Helical piles possess an influential purchases sound: put up with a calibrated ride crown, display torque, as well as connect to ability. In tidy sands and also residues, the relationship usually holds within 10 to twenty percent, which is actually outstanding for production. Commercial helical pile installation, however, hardly ever occurs in book strata. Our experts find layered loads, varved clay-baseds, settled groundwater, as well as energy passages that have actually interrupted the ground over decades. Torque spikes are common, and also soft pockets can conceal in between tense horizons.
Load testing legitimizes 3 traits you may not see during the course of setup. First, the actual load move device at the helices as well as along the shaft. Second, creep behavior eventually, which matters when a commercial foundation stabilization program should reside under a sensitive superstructure. Third, the architectural functionality of the system on its own: couplers, stems, cement columns in combination systems, and also caps.

I remember a retail slab-on-grade retrofit where twist advised fifty kips per heap. The load examination showed acceptable supreme capability near that worth, but the action at solution load was extremely large for the piece. The repair involved making use of much larger top areas along with deeper helices to minimize curvature, not just chasing after much higher twist. Without a payload exam, our experts will possess met the letter of ability as well as still let down the owner along with slab curling as well as dividers cracking.
Choosing a test style that suits the project
Static axial squeezing as well as pressure examinations are the foundation for helical piles as well as helical anchors. Sidewise tests are less common however essential for signs, high rise bases, and also some cover assists. For tieback anchors, evidence as well as efficiency tests under pressure define the plan. Dynamic tests turn up much more along with steered piles than with helicals, as well as while you may function rapid load examinations on micropiles, helical units react most effectively to sustained fixed loading because displacement and creep under consistent lots are the crucial criteria.
For commercial resistance pile installation and also micropile installation, static tests follow similar logic, however the machinery contrasts. Micropiles usually invite pressure assesses to split up connect region from ground anchor region. Resistance piles, particularly push boat docks made use of in structural foundation repair, gain from on-jack evaluates that mirror service situations in the course of underpinning.
When owners request for market value engineering, the appeal is actually to cut tons testing first. That is actually an untrue economic condition. A singular effectively performed efficiency test on a sacrificial helical pile, plus proof tests on an amount of manufacturing devices, usually lessens the general danger as well as may even allow logical declines in product or even depth that spare greater than the examination costs.
Standards, criteria, as well as efficient thresholds
Most office standards draw from ICC-ES acceptance standards, ASTM criteria, as well as geotechnical suggestions. For helical piles and also helical anchors, the popular recommendations feature ICC-ES AC358 and ASTM D1143 for compression, ASTM D3689 for tension, and ASTM D3966 for lateral. Tieback anchors frequently follow PTI suggestions for testing and lock-off techniques. These papers lay out action running, hold times, as well as acceptance requirements for movement and creep.
Serviceability limits are as important as greatest capability. For commercial foundation repair and new building and construction, company bunch movement limits might vary coming from 0.25 to 0.5 ins at complete style bunch, sometimes tighter for slab-supported equipment. Creep criteria at the ultimate hold measure usually restrict movement to a handful of thousandths of an in every moment over a defined period, frequently 10 moments. The precise varieties get tuned to forecast demands, ground type, and also danger tolerance.
One functional guideline: if you are installing in smooth clay-baseds along with liquidity marks near 0.7 or even higher, demand longer hold time periods. Clay-based requires opportunity to present its shades. Sands answer quickly, but may show relaxation. Silts partake the uncertain middle. Your process should demonstrate the soil's time dependence or even you may pass an exam that eventually becomes a settlement claim.
Equipment that keeps records honest
Load screening gears are simply just as good as their recommendations. The response structure must be actually tight and also secured in such a way that carries out certainly not contaminate the size. For squeezing examinations on helical piles, this often suggests an exam shaft tied to surrounding response piles ingrained deep enough to stay clear of effect from the test pile. In strain, reaction structures get hold of onto anchors or even deadmen. For helical tieback anchor screening, the response is actually normally the wall itself or a steel strongback with adequate spreader beams.
Digital bunch tissues and also stroke transducers have ended up being the standard in commercial work, not simply nice-to-have. A 100-ton hollow ram coupled with a calibrated pressure transducer is actually great if you have a fresh gradation arc as well as validate every scale before the test series. Direct variation transducers positioned separately of the jack, reading against a taken care of endorsement outside the response region, deal with the false movement that arises from framework curvature or port seats. If your data accomplishment unit records tons and displacement at 1 Hz or faster, trending as well as creep analysis come to be straightforward.
For micropiles as well as resistance heaps, you might additionally add dial evaluates affixed to a remote endorsement shaft to cross-check the digital instruments. Redundancy concerns when a small reading can persuade approval. On a courthouse underpinning along with resistance heaps, our team located a bent jack port giving higher stress analyses. The dial gauges said to the genuine story. That small cross-check spared a stack cut-off as well as re-drive.
Establishing an exam matrix that makes confidence
On large web sites, grounds vary. Checking a solitary helical turn in the shallow fill at the north edge tells you little regarding the much deeper alluvium near the stream. The exam source needs to have to disperse around the website, line up with the geotechnical profile, and also embody each design version: stack lead arrangements, coil sizes, shaft sizes, and also embedment depths. When commercial helical pile installation sustains both column bunches as well as slab bunches, test both cases. For helical tieback anchor deal with a tipped retaining wall structure, exam the uppermost and reduced workbenches given that additional charge and ground thickness will definitely differ.
A popular pattern sets a couple of performance exams, usually to 200 per-cent of concept bunch, with verification screening on 5 to 10 per-cent of creation units to 133 percent. Jobs along with higher consequences or even combined grounds might press performance exams to 250 percent and verification to 150 per-cent. Tieback anchors normally get evidence evaluated to a lock-off strategy, at that point loaded symphonious to 120 to 133 percent, along with creep measured on top grip. If movement or even creep goes beyond approval limitations, check out and readjust the design prior to waging production.
On a logistics storehouse outside Des Moines, we operated 3 performance examinations on helical piles along with 10-12-14 in coils. The southerly exam hit heavy sand early, and the capacity surpassed the twist estimate by almost 30 per-cent. The northern area rested over a silty clay-based layer and matched twist relationship within 5 per-cent. The middle area looked normal but presented evident creep at 150 per-cent of concept. We firmed up solution motion standards certainly there as well as specified longer coils to connect with a lesser strain perspective, which later maintained piece joints limited under forklift traffic.
Step filling that discloses true behavior
Static load tests need to stabilize productivity along with analysis value. Stepping too promptly hides time-dependent motions as well as may misdiagnose the ability. An audio method for compression could load the helical pile to 25 per-cent, half, 75 percent, 100 percent, at that point 133 percent, along with 5 to 10 moment stores at each step and also longer holds at the top. After getting to the maximum exam tons, dump in steps, securing briefly to tape elastic recovery. If the requirements requires a failure exam, carry on packing in much smaller increases till the action increases without load boost, or even up until you get to the risk-free restrictions of the frame.
For pressure, the measures and contains are identical. Pay attention to preliminary seating or bedding-in movement as the connections as well as grout, if any, take up resistances. Helical tieback anchors usually comply with an evidence examination cycle: chair at a small lots, cycle up to the optimal examination tons along with defined holds, after that return to the lock-off load. Creep is gauged merely on top tons on a fresh request, not in the course of cycles, to stay clear of challenging plastic prepared along with time-dependent deformation.
The hold opportunity controversy appears on virtually every work. Some desire five little stores for rate, others promote 10 or maybe 60 mins in clays. My technique is actually to align with the soil. Sands and also gravels, 5 minute conducts at intermediary measures and 10 to 15 minutes at the optimum are actually often sufficient. In fat clay-baseds, double those times. If your displacement curve flattens, you may validate going on. If it maintains slipping at a measurable cost, perform certainly not disregard the trend.
Reading the contours without misleading yourself
A great lots examination record tells a story. The load versus movement story presents rigidity improvements as helices interact different coatings, and the dump pathway mean shaft flexibility versus ground set. In a tidy outcome, the 1st component of the arc is steep, after that it softens as activated protection creates, and ultimately it either plateaus towards breakdown or even stays stable within the solution variety. Creep plots distinct flexible movement coming from time-dependent soil response.
Look for subtle clues. If the displacement dives at reduced loads, look for seats or framework slippage. If creep at 133 percent of style decreases from 0.005 ins every moment to 0.001 ins every min over the hold, that is healthy and balanced unification. If it remains at or over 0.01 ins per minute, particularly in clay-based, you are approaching a serviceability restriction even if best capacity is actually certainly not gotten to. Tiebacks with too much rebound on discharge may have bedding slop near the bearing layer rather than issues in the ground. Tidy up the bearing areas as well as retest prior to changing the design.
Micropiles and also resistance stacks tell similar stories along with slightly various trademarks. Micropiles along with a long connect span show a steady hardness boost as additional of the grout-rock interface sets in motion. Resistance heaps driven for deep foundation repair show load-displacement arcs dominated by abrasion along the shaft and also sometimes exhibit snap-back on offload if the pile secures into a stiffer layer at deepness. With all scenarios, consider exactly how the bunch transmissions and whether the monitored movement suits the device you expect.

Acceptance standards that perform certainly not box you in
Rigid requirements typically induce excessive pile replacements. Practical recognition for a helical turn in squeezing could consist of a maximum web action at concept load, say 0.5 ins, and also a creep price below a defined limit, including 0.01 inches in the last minute of a 10 min grip at 133 per-cent of style. Tieback anchors typically need lower than 0.04 inches of motion in between one and also 10 minutes on top test lots, adhered to through steady lock-off. These are actually examples, not global market values. Projects with vulnerable exteriors or high-precision equipment may require tighter numbers, while majority storage or shelfs may tolerate more.
Remember the field in between supreme ability and company performance. You can obtain higher best capability with tiny coils in dense sand, as yet still possess extra flexible movement than the construct prefers. Bigger helices or even deeper embedment increase contact location and lower variation at solution. If a test directly falls short a company movement standard yet shows low creep and high greatest security, a modest redesign often fixes it without breaking up the heap type.
Tension screening and also the distinctions of tieback anchors
Helical tieback anchors act in a different way than upright heaps. The tons pathway undergoes the support head, along bum rap, and also right into the coils settled in the passive zone. The free size, whether a soft expansion or even a sleeved segment, have to continue to be unbonded near the wall surface to enable lock-off without bunch reduction. During the course of commercial helical tieback anchor installation, regular installment angle, helix space, and also depth responsible for the theoretical failure airplane matter more than a lot of appreciate.
A noise tieback verification examination patterns the bunch to the maximum exam amount, keeps for creep evaluation, and after that decreases to the lock-off tons while gauging flexible healing. Excessive non-recoverable action points to soil yielding or even seats ahead. If the support creeps unacceptably on top lots, you might be actually also close to the failure airplane or sitting in an unstable level. Expand the anchor or readjust the angle of inclination to go after much better dirt. Perform certainly not rely upon higher torque alone to handle a geometry problem.
Keep an eye on wall structure communication. I enjoyed a service provider criticize a tieback for creep when the strongback deflected under load, forging anchor activity. Independent reference ray of lights and also careful setup stop this. Really good testing shields both the installer and also the owner.
